    Mail not working since OS-X Yosemite download! Getting the message ''your mail index has been damaged, to repair it, quit mail'
    Same message keeps appearing despite following instructions - need mail for work! Hope someone has the answer please? iPhoto not working either since download.

    Back up all data before proceeding.
    Triple-click anywhere in the line below on this page to select it:
    ~/Library/Preferences/MobileMeAccounts.plist
    Right-click or control-click the line and select
              Services ▹ Reveal in Finder (or just Reveal)
    from the contextual menu.* A folder should open with an item selected. Quit the application if it's running. Move the selected item to the Trash. Relaunch the application and test.
    *If you don't see the contextual menu item, copy the selected text to the Clipboard by pressing the key combination  command-C. In the Finder, select
              Go ▹ Go to Folder...
    from the menu bar and paste into the box that opens by pressing command-V. You won't see what you pasted because a line break is included. Press return.

  • Mail not working after using migration assistant - what am I missing?

    Mail not working after using migration assistant - what am I missing?

    The mailbox list is divided into categories with headings in caps, such as ON MY MAC. When you hover the cursor over one of those headings (except for MAILBOXES), you should see the word Show or Hide on the right. Click Show. The  MAILBOXES category can't be hidden.
    In each category, the mailboxes are arranged in groups, such as Inbox. To the left of each group is a small disclosure triangle. If the triangle points to the right, click it so that it points down.

  • Database Mail not working with SQL Server Agent

    I'm running SQL Server 2005 Standard edition 64 bit with SP2 on a 64 bit machine. 
    Database mail does not work with SQL Server Agent.  When I configure SQL Server Agent to use database mail the test email button is greyed out and inactive therefore I cannot send emails using operators or for jub success failure etc. 
    I've read that there was supposed to be a fix for this with SP1 but I have SP2 and still receive the same problem.  Please can somebody help as I do not wish to use SQL Mail as a work around due to this becomming redundant in future versions of SQL Server.
    Kind Regards

    The problems solved
    steps:
    1)we create a mail profile at at Managment->Database Mail ,of SQL Managment
    2)we set this account as "default" at Managment->Database Mail -> Configure Database Mail -> Manage profile security
    3)At tab "Alert System" of SQL Server Agent properties , we check the "Enable mail profile" , Mail System=Database Mail, Mail profile = "the profile we already create"
    4)we create a new operator at "Operators" of sql agent, where at "notification options" -> "Email name" we put the mail where we want to sent the agent the mails at failured job
    5)We go at a specific job, at tab "Notifications" ,we check the "email" check box and then we choose the operator we just create, at the text box next to check box.
